Always yield to the scheduler at the end of skcipher_walk_done(),
not just if additional bytes are left to be processed.
This avoids soft lockups if drivers are invoked back-to-back
to process data that is an integer multiple of their block
size.
Example: while processing 1 MiB buffers, multiple skciphers run
from 192 s to 218 s without ever yielding to the scheduler,
causing three soft lockup complaints.
The kernel is configured for CONFIG_PREEMPT_NONE=y (or
preempt=none on the kernel command line), so only explicit
cond_resched() calls trigger scheduling - might_resched() and
preempt_enable() do not (see kernel/sched/core.c).

By adding a unilateral call to crypto_yield(), which calls
cond_resched() and lets the scheduler use the CPU for another
thread, that no longer happens.
